Borealis Mine: Resumption and Exploration

Central to Borealis Mining’s operations is the Borealis Mine in Nevada, a fully permitted site equipped with active heap leach pads. The company is focused on the exploration and resumption of production at this mine. The property encompasses 815 unpatented mining claims, each approximately 20 acres, totaling around 16,300 acres, along with one unpatented mill site claim of about five acres. This extensive landholding in western Nevada is considered highly prospective for additional high-sulfidation gold mineralization, indicating potential for significant future discoveries and developments.

Heap Leach Project and Sandman Gold

In addition to the Borealis Mine, the company operates the Borealis Heap Leach Project, a fully permitted silver-gold mine. This project includes an absorption, desorption, and refining plant located near Hawthorne, Nevada. The Sandman Gold project, situated 23 kilometers south of the past-producing Sleeper Mine, represents another key asset for Borealis Mining. The Sandman Gold project is noted for its large-scale exploration potential, offering opportunities for substantial mineral discoveries.
